I see you're still encountering the "auth/configuration-not-found" error. The alert in your image correctly identifies the issue - you need to enable Email/Password authentication in your Firebase console.
Let me provide you with detailed step-by-step instructions to fix this:
The error you're seeing is because Email/Password authentication is not enabled in your Firebase project. Here's how to fix it:
Go to Firebase Console
Navigate to Authentication
Go to Sign-in Method Tab
Enable Email/Password Authentication
Verify Authorized Domains
Restart Your Application
After completing these steps, your Firebase Email/Password authentication should be properly configured and the error should be resolved.
